Career Path

In this Professional Certificate in Disaster Risk Quantification & Management, you'll explore various roles and opportunities in the UK market. By gaining expertise in this field, you'll become a valuable asset for organizations seeking to mitigate and manage risks associated with natural and man-made disasters. 1. Disaster Risk Analyst: With a 35% share of the market, these professionals use statistical models and geographic information systems (GIS) to assess the probability and potential impact of various hazards. 2. Emergency Management Specialist: Holding 25% of the market, these experts coordinate response efforts and develop strategies for disaster preparedness and recovery. 3. Business Continuity Planner: Accounting for 20% of the market, these professionals help organizations create plans to ensure the continuity of critical processes during and after a disaster. 4. Risk Management Consultant: With a 15% share, these experts assess and advise organizations on potential risks, helping them develop strategies to minimize or eliminate those risks. 5. Disaster Recovery Coordinator: Holding the remaining 5% of the market, these professionals manage the recovery of an organization's technology infrastructure and systems following a disaster.
